Output 0661c30264dab52a17c4de6d03ff71c3eb9ce6a07470a24788809c40613ef77e: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25490f2352cc7a6e27bf406f67df1d6826853e0b OP_EQUAL
address
356ASswFykMRg2eWBzxxP9mRD9ztca8JQr
transaction
0661c30264dab52a17c4de6d03ff71c3eb9ce6a07470a24788809c40613ef77e
spent
true